Abstract

Shot-Boundary detection is a critical step in video retrieval system. The accuracy of Shot-Boundary detection directly affects the retrieval system performance. There are many shot boundary detection algorithms, such as pixel-based algorithms and histogram-based algorithms, etc. However, these shot boundary detection algorithms are not good at detecting motion shot. This paper proposes an adaptive shot boundary detection algorithm based on HSV space. Comparing with existing pixel-based algorithms, our algorithm consider the characteristics of two shot transitions and uses different data processing in cut and gradual transition detection. Compared with histogram method, the algorithm using partitioning technology, combined with the relationship between spatial and color information. Experimental results show that the proposed method has stronger anti-interference performance compared with existing algorithms.
